I literally come here every couple weeks. They have nearly all major German beers fresh off the tap served in quarter, half, and whole liter German mugs. The food is amazing. I recommend the bratwurst, pork loin, and their famous 3-lb pork shank. All the wait staff is dressed in German attire always friendly and helpful. If you come on Friday or Saturday nights they have a live German "um-pa" band. It doesn't get any more German than here.

Very warm and cozy with festive Christmas decorations every where. We were there for lunch and shared the potato pancakes which were almost too much food as an appetizer for two people but possiby my favorite part of the meal. The sauerbraten could be cut with the side of my fork it was so tender and the stuffed porkchop with apples and andouille sausage was also quite good. I loved the creamed spinach that came with that dish.

Huuuuge portions of hearty (and good) German food. My 3-pound pork shank must have been closer to 4 pounds. The crispy skin was ridiculously delicious and the meat was succulent. My friend's stuffed pork loin was a bit dry, but everything else was great. The staff was extremely friendly...we left feeling like family even tough it was our first visit. Great beers on tap, including my fave Stella Artois (OK, I know it's not German).
